A stunning south facing two bedroom apartment offering direct and unobstructed reservoir views in Goldcrest Building, Woodberry Down, N4.

Located on a mid floor, this two bedroom apartment is the perfect home for anyone looking to move or invest in the award winning Woodberry Down Development. Spread over a generous 796 Sq.Ft this apartment has an optimised floorplan and matched with the south facing views over the landscaped gardens and Stoke Newington reservoir means this apartment is bath in light and air making it feel larger than it already is!

The living room creates an urban oasis with the direct connection you have to nature making it the perfect space to unwind after a manic week or a fantastic space to entertain friends and family. The kitchen is fully integrated and comes with all the modern appliances you would come to expect from a new apartment. This space is then further elevated with the private balcony again offering those calming and relaxing views.

Both bedrooms are of excellent size. The second double bedroom makes for the perfect hybrid room should wfh be a requirement or can easily be used as a full double bedroom. The principal bedroom has integrated wardrobes maximising the space on offers and further it offers a sleek and modern en-suite with plenty of storage behind the vanity mirror. The family bathroom offers plenty of storage too as well as heated towel rail and a full walk-in shower.

Residents also have full access to a 24/7 concierge, gym, swimming pool, sauna & steam room. Further this this there are a number of green open spaces landscaped specifically by the developer.

Conveniently located in a prime spot, this property offers excellent access to public transportation, ensuring effortless exploration of all that London has to offer. A nearby bus stop is just a stone's throw away, and Manor Park station is just a 6 minute walk away from the building!

Residents will relish the proximity to a variety of amenities, including Tesco Express (0.5km) and Sainsbury's (0.7km) supermarkets, along with a diverse range of restaurants and nightlife options, providing an abundance of dining and entertainment choices.

Families will appreciate the apartment's proximity to several well-regarded schools, such as St. Mary's C of E Primary School (0.8km), Harrington Hill Primary School (1.1km), and St. Matthias Church of England Primary School (1.3km). Additionally, esteemed colleges and universities like City and Islington College (2.5km) and University College London (5.8km) are easily accessible for those pursuing higher education
